Output 51aa59507dd78ab38178197f43d7b0e905d4e7471041baef2ad4a7453a66f2dd:1

value
5307194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a10a4510dc32e11e8ea64a7a5119de47389d0d06 OP_EQUAL
address
3GNX1z8i8Fbr5WPQe7ArCYs1CeAG3st6U4
transaction
51aa59507dd78ab38178197f43d7b0e905d4e7471041baef2ad4a7453a66f2dd
spent
true